About Male External Catheter
External Catheters, also commonly referred to as condom catheters or male catheters, are used by men to treat urinary incontinence. This type of catheter consists of a flexible sheath that slides over the just like a condom. Many men find external catheters to be a great alternative to more invasive catheters, such as indwelling catheters that require insertion through the urethra. FAQ's of Male External Catheter:
Q: How do I correctly apply the male external catheter?
A: Clean and dry the genital area thoroughly. Select the appropriate catheter size, peel the backing off the hypoallergenic adhesive strips, and gently place the device over the penis. Secure it snugly (not tightly) and connect the outlet to a compatible urine collection bag.
